yeah there is a way but i dont have the site address where you can. No worries whenever you get the car, check if you have comand/nav and if you do then you should have the aux input in your glove box. Even then if you dont have the aux and you have comand/nav then you can purchase the aux cable for 50 bucks and hook it up yourself.

When you get handed your 'new' keys, ask the M-B dealer to confirm that the codes for the old ones were cancelled. Otherwise if ever they turn up, they could be used to steal your car...
There are only so many codes available (6?) After that you have to replace all your locks.
